Life’s ups and downs happen to all of us. The people that you know won’t always tell you if something’s troubling them. It’s important that you make asking, ‘are you OK?’ a part of your everyday relationships with friends, family, teammates and colleagues.

The earlier you give someone an opportunity to open up to you, the sooner they can find appropriate support or help. The greater the chance becomes to stop small problems from becoming bigger ones.

Fulham Gardens Primary School played its part by raising awareness for R U OK? Day on Thursday 14th September. Students and staff dressed in yellow clothing, yellow bandanas and yellow wristbands. Student Governing Council provided a stall to sell a variety of R U OK? items to raise money for a great cause. Some of the other students focused on making yellow arts and crafts to promote awareness for the day.
